Dr. Cass Nakasone, MD is an orthopedic surgeon in Honolulu, HI and has over 25 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of Hawaii at Manoa John A. Burns School of Medicine in 1998. He is affiliated with Straub Clinic and Hospital. He is accepting new patients.

One year and barely walking
One year after bilateral knee replacements and I am still in considerable pain and barely walk with the use of a cane. After my surgery I was dumped in a rehab hospital where my legs froze, bent at 30 degrees. Not a word from Dr. Nakasone or his team. One of the worst decisions I ever made! I could at least swim, walk and exercise before my surgery. It too Physical Therapy twice a week for nine months just to get my knees mostly straight again.

Dr. Cass Nakasone replaced my right hip in October 2014. He did an excellent job. Both he and his staff are very professional. It is now nearly 5 years and my hip continues to work perfectly with no discomfort at all. Dr. Nakasone and his staff are the greatest. I definitely recommend him for a hip replacement. My knees are now starting to feel pain, I have scheduled an appointment with to Dr. Nakasone.
